> >tv:/etc/selinux# compute_av system_u:system_r:xdm_xserver_t system_u:system_r:initrc_t shm
> > 	allowed= null
> > 
> >  uhn???
> 
> You asked what the X server (started from xdm) (xdm_xserver_t) can do to
> a shared memory object (shm) created by a system initialization script
> (initrc_t).  And the answer was nothing.  Why is that surprising?
